The Deus Ex: Human Defiance news teased by Eidos Montreal yesterday turned out to be an appeal for fan support for a pseudo-8-bit sequel, which uses the greatly reduced budget required for graphics to add two new cities, Montreal and Moscow.

This is clearly an April Fools’ Day joke – and the winky-face Facebook response makes that even clearer – but it resulted in some real news. “Deus Ex: Human Defiance” was trademarked by Square Enix Europe, and related domains were registered by CBS Films, but the developer revealed in a comment on its Facebook page that “the Human Defiance name was registered on the off-chance it we might need it, but it was decided later that it wouldn’t be used.” Thus, it was repurposed for this joke.
